Nine weeks. One unit a week.

Financial Reporting is the paper where single-company bookkeeping becomes group accounting: consolidations, standards, and reading a set of published accounts the way an analyst does. Each unit is one live online evening class, recorded.

9 units · 1 exam · Applied Skills

  1. Consolidated Statement of Financial Position
  2. Consolidated Statement of Profit or Loss, and Associates
  3. Practice Questions
  4. Published Accounts: Introduction, and Non-current Assets
  5. Impairment of Assets and Leasing
  6. Revenue, Contracts and Assets Held for Sale
  7. Taxation Adjustments, and Provisions and Contingencies
  8. Financial Instruments
  9. Earnings Per Share; Analysis and Interpretation
  10. The Financial Reporting examMarked mock with LSBF first. Then the real exam: three hours, at an ACCA centre in Malta or Ireland.

Where Financial Reporting sits in ACCA.

Thirteen exams in three stages. Financial Reporting follows Performance Management and leads into Audit and Assurance, where you audit the accounts you have just learned to prepare.

Can you sit this paper?

ACCA sets the entry: 18 or over, registered with ACCA, and the Applied Knowledge papers passed or exempted. Pick what describes you.

Do the Applied Skills papers have to be taken in order?

ACCA lets you sit them in any order within the stage, but each builds on the last, and most students follow the sequence. We advise on the order when you ask.

What if I fail the exam?

You can re-sit at the next ACCA session, paying ACCA’s exam fee again. Under LSBF’s Pass 1st Time Guarantee you may be eligible to attend their resit course free of charge, subject to their terms and attendance conditions.

Is Financial Reporting a Level 7 qualification?

No single paper is. The full ACCA qualification, once you complete all exams, the ethics module and 36 months of experience, is at MQF Level 7. Financial Reporting is one paper on the way.
